DDI is described as the method by which the pharmacokinetic or pharmacodynamic strategy of a drug is altered by the impact of A different drug following mix. The previous is commonly often called “victim” and also the latter as “perpetrator”. Pharmacokinetic interactions (PK DDI) often evaluate the effect of drug–drug interactions by comparing the absorption, distribution, metabolism, and elimination (ADME) processes of the exam drug with and without a perpetrator. Pharmacodynamic interactions (PD DDI) are frequently divided into synergistic, additive, and antagonistic effects, which might be judged determined by adjustments in drug effects.

The fourth intricate is made up of cytochrome proteins c, a, and a3. This intricate includes two heme teams (1 in Each individual of The 2 cytochromes, a, and a3) and three copper ions (a set of CuA and just one CuB in cytochrome a3). The cytochromes maintain an oxygen molecule quite tightly in between the iron and copper ions till the oxygen is totally lowered.
